This print showcases a remarkable piece of history, a Colonial teapot intricately linked to the British Stamp Act of 1765. Crafted by the American School in the 18th century, this teapot now resides in a private collection, serving as an enduring symbol of an important event that ultimately led to the American Revolution. The British Stamp Act was met with widespread opposition from colonists who saw it as an unjust imposition on their rights and freedoms. This act required all legal documents, newspapers, and even playing cards to bear a stamp purchased from British authorities. The colonial teapot depicted here is believed to have been created during this tumultuous time and serves as both a functional object and political statement. However, what makes this particular teapot even more significant is its connection to the repeal of the Stamp Act. This pivotal moment marked a turning point in American history and set off a chain reaction leading towards independence from Britain.
